FYI, the owner of the company is a woman. Ken's daughter has been CEO for many years now. We also have women in key roles throughout the company...production, department supervisors, merchandising, hr, etc. To be sure, there are more men on staff than women, but not by much.
I think maybe part of the reason you came to the conclusion you did is because most videos focus on production, which does skew towards men. But take a look at our neck department video:
